linux系统修改路由配置命令

不及物动词 其他 184

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在Linux系统中,可以使用以下命令来修改路由配置:

    1. route命令
    route命令用于显示和操作IP路由表,可以添加、删除和修改路由配置。

    例如,要添加一个默认网关,可以使用以下命令:
    “`
    route add default gw <网关IP地址>
    “`

    要删除一个默认网关,可以使用以下命令:
    “`
    route del default gw <网关IP地址>
    “`

    要添加一个特定的路由,可以使用以下命令:
    “`
    route add -net <目标网络> netmask <子网掩码> gw <下一跳IP地址>
    “`

    要删除一个特定的路由,可以使用以下命令:
    “`
    route del -net <目标网络> netmask <子网掩码> gw <下一跳IP地址>
    “`

    2. ip命令
    ip命令是Linux系统中较新的网络工具,它可以用于配置网络接口和路由。

    要添加一个默认网关,可以使用以下命令:
    “`
    ip route add default via <网关IP地址>
    “`

    要删除一个默认网关,可以使用以下命令:
    “`
    ip route del default via <网关IP地址>
    “`

    要添加一个特定的路由,可以使用以下命令:
    “`
    ip route add <目标网络/子网掩码> via <下一跳IP地址>
    “`

    要删除一个特定的路由,可以使用以下命令:
    “`
    ip route del <目标网络/子网掩码>
    “`

    无论使用route命令还是ip命令,修改路由配置后需要重新加载路由表才能生效。可以使用以下命令重新加载路由表:
    “`
    sudo systemctl restart networking
    “`
    以上就是在Linux系统中修改路由配置的命令。根据需要选择合适的命令,并按照正确的格式进行修改即可。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Linux系统中,可以使用以下命令来修改路由配置:

    1. route命令:通过route命令可以查看和修改内核IP路由表。
    – 查看当前路由表:route -n
    – 添加一条静态路由:route add -net 目标网络 gw 网关
    – 删除一条静态路由:route del -net 目标网络

    2. ip命令:ip命令是Linux系统中最常用的网络管理工具,可以用来配置路由、网卡、地址等。
    – 查看当前路由表:ip route show
    – 添加一条静态路由:ip route add 目标网络 via 网关
    – 删除一条静态路由:ip route del 目标网络

    3. ifconfig命令:ifconfig命令用于配置和显示网络接口的参数。
    – 临时添加一条路由:ifconfig eth0:1 目标IP netmask 子网掩码
    – 删除一条临时路由:ifconfig eth0:1 down

    4. sysctl命令:sysctl命令用于动态地修改内核的运行参数。
    – 永久改变路由配置:编辑/etc/sysctl.conf文件,在文件末尾添加以下行:net.ipv4.conf.default.forwarding=1

    5. Network Manager:对于使用Network Manager的系统,可以通过图形化界面来修改路由配置。

    需要注意的是,以上命令可能需要以root权限或使用sudo来执行。此外,修改路由配置可能会对网络连接造成影响,所以在进行操作前最好备份当前的路由配置,以便在需要时恢复。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在Linux系统中,可以通过以下命令来修改路由配置:

    1. route命令
    route命令用于查看和修改路由表信息。可以使用以下命令来添加、删除和修改路由:

    – 添加路由:
    “`
    route add -net 目标网络网段 gw 网关地址
    “`

    – 删除路由:
    “`
    route del -net 目标网络网段 gw 网关地址
    “`

    – 修改默认网关:
    “`
    route add default gw 网关地址
    “`

    以上命令中,`目标网络网段`表示需要访问的网络,`网关地址`表示数据包传输到目标网络的下一跳地址。

    2. ip命令
    ip命令是Linux系统中用于配置网络接口的命令。通过ip命令也可以添加、删除和修改路由。

    – 添加路由:
    “`
    ip route add 目标网络网段 via 网关地址
    “`

    – 删除路由:
    “`
    ip route del 目标网络网段 via 网关地址
    “`

    – 修改默认网关:
    “`
    ip route replace default via 网关地址
    “`

    注意:使用ip命令添加的路由配置在重启后会丢失,如果需要永久保存配置,可以将相关命令添加到网络接口配置文件中。

    3. 在配置文件中修改路由
    Linux系统中的路由配置也可以通过修改网络接口配置文件来实现。

    – CentOS/RHEL系统:
    在`/etc/sysconfig/network-scripts/`目录下找到对应的网络接口配置文件(一般以ifcfg-开头),在文件中添加或修改`GATEWAY`和`NETMASK`参数,分别表示默认网关和子网掩码。

    – Ubuntu/Debian系统:
    在`/etc/network/interfaces`文件中找到对应的网络接口配置,添加或修改`gateway`和`netmask`参数。

    修改完成后,重启网络服务或使用`ifdown`和`ifup`命令使修改生效。

    无论使用哪种方法来修改路由配置,修改完成后可以使用`route -n`或`ip route show`命令来查看当前的路由表信息,以确认配置是否生效。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部